«In heaven there is paradise, on earth Suzhou and Hangzhou»

Daria Pochasheva, a 1st year student, tells about a summer school in China.

Several Programme "Comparative Politics of Eurasia" students are taking part in the short mobility programmes this year. Guilherme Costa Gomes and Anna Zheltoukhova have already shared their King's College London experience. Their groupmate Daria Pochasheva chose another route to paerticipate in a business summer school in Zhejiang University (China). You can find her impressions from China below.

«"In heaven there is paradise, on earth Suzhou and Hangzhou", as a Chinese saying goes like. I managed to participate in the "Idea Explorer" Innovation and Entrepreneurship Summer Camp thanks to the cooperations between HSE Saint Petersburg and Zhejiang University.

What does every journey to Asia start with? With a plane, of course. It takes a long time to arrive there but it is worth it, trust me. These are the reasons.  The Chinese Universities are absolutely amazing. They are like a city into a city. There have a building for each faculty, several separate canteens and coffee houses, their own bank outlets, hospitals, mail, several stadiums, parks and many gardens.

The Summer School concerned business, innovations and entrepreneurship. To be mentioned, the Zhejiang University is in top-three of Chinese Universities rating in the business and entrepreneurship sphere. The best professors teach us to make business plans and apply them on the Chinese market. The lectures are held in the morning, and after lunch, we visit the companies that share their success histories and lifehacks. We have seen the startup incubator Getui, the Fudi Company Office and in the end of the School, we will visit the main office of world-known Alibaba. The presentation of our Chinese business project to a strict commission will be a final stage.

These Summer Programmes definitely not only give the professional knowledge, but also broaden your horizons, and fill your social circle with international persons. For example, the guys from Canada, Singapore, Hong Kong, Pakistan, Great Britain and Mexico has participated in the school this year. We are enjoying the wonderful spare time together.
